Buying Guide: Key Purchase Considerations

When selecting a six-propeller drone for kids or beginners, consider safety, simplicity, flight time, and learning features. Propeller guards, durable shells, and a headless mode help reduce confusion and minimize accidents. Altitude hold provides stability in unpredictable rooms or light winds, while one-key takeoff/landing simplifies initial flights. Look for adjustable speed settings to grow with the user’s skill level, and consider battery options—two batteries or modular packs can significantly extend playtime.

Additional perspectives to weigh include camera functionality for future learning, FPV capability for immersive experiences, and foldable designs for portable use. Durability matters for kids’ toys; models built from impact-resistant materials with secure prop guards are typically more forgiving of mishaps. Price considerations should balance build quality with the learner’s commitment, as more robust drones often deliver longer-term value. Finally, ensure the product is backed by solid customer support and readily available replacement parts such as propellers and batteries.

Why Choose A Six-Propeller Design

Six-rotor configurations can offer improved stability, especially in beginner environments or small rooms. With more motors sharing the lift, a drone can hover more smoothly and recover quickly from minor disturbances. This can reduce jitters, help new pilots stay upright, and provide a steadier platform for learning core skills like altitude hold, headless mode, and basic flips. For kids, the added safety and forgiving flight characteristics often make six-propeller models a preferred stepping stone before moving to more advanced quadcopters.

Safety And Education

Educational benefits come from hands-on practice with control inputs, understanding how settings like altitude hold and headless mode change the flight dynamics. Safety features such as prop guards, durable materials, and controlled speeds help minimize risk during unsupervised play. For parents, selecting a drone with clear instructions, intuitive controls, and robust protection helps foster responsible use and long-term interest in STEM topics such as aerodynamics and drone technology.
